** The Ford repair market in and around Sinclairville, NY, reflects its rural and small-town setting. There is one primary local provider within Sinclairville itself (Gary's Auto), which is trusted for general repairs and diagnostics. For more specialized services—particularly those requiring advanced, brand-specific diagnostic tools and certifications for EcoBoost, transmission, or diesel work—residents typically travel to the larger commercial hubs of Jamestown or Fredonia. The competition level is moderate, with a handful of highly reputable shops dominating the market for specialized Ford work. These shops have built their reputation over decades, relying on word-of-mouth and long-term customer relationships. Pricing is generally competitive and lower than metropolitan areas, with labor rates reflecting the local upstate New York economy. However, for the highest level of Ford-specific expertise, particularly for performance tuning or complex electrical issues, owners may need to consider shops in larger cities like Erie, PA, or Buffalo, NY, which are beyond the immediate service area for routine repairs.
